Commercial duct systems operating under higher static pressures than residential systems are more prone to leakage at unsealed joints in Greenfield. Significant commercial duct leakage reduces zone-level airflow, increases energy consumption, and creates pressure imbalances throughout the building in Greenfield, WI.

Commercial zone control systems including building automation systems, DDC controllers, and zone control panels require specific diagnostic approaches in Greenfield. A zone not receiving correct conditioned air may have a fault at the zone thermostat, the DDC controller, the zone damper, the VAV box, or the central air handler in Greenfield, WI. Correct diagnosis requires tracing the control signal and airflow path through each component in the zone control sequence in Greenfield.
